The Sun and Her Flowers by Rupi Kaur
1.0
So I uhh….oh here we go.
I liked the way she discussed what it means to be a survivor and an immigrant. She discussed being a survivor in a real and honest way which I love. I can’t speak to what it means to be the daughter of an immigrant but I think she discussed it well
BUT
You cannot just put line breaks in an Instagram caption and call it a poem!! The formatting was a train wreck!! And the language was…a choice. I stayed for the whole train wreck so clearly there was something redeeming about it, I’m just failing to see what it is.
